> I wonder how often data gets put into the pipe. If it's "not very often",
> maybe the connection from psql to the server is timing out due to
> inactivity? This would be the fault of a firewall or something in
> between. You could probably fix it by enabling (more aggressive) TCP
> keepalive settings.
